[Sundance ’23] ‘Aliens Abducted My Parents and Now I Feel Kinda Left Out’: Heartwarming and funny

Keep your head up.

Aliens Abducted My Parents and Now I Feel Kinda Left Out is a family friendly adventure making its World Premiere at the Sundance Film Festival. Itsy (Emma Tremblay, Supergirl) is new to Pebble Falls and itching to return to the big city. When she has the opportunity to get into an NYU journalism program, she begins to investigate a local named Calvin (Jacob Buster, Let the Right One In) who claims his parents were kidnapped by extraterrestrials.

The film is a family friendly adventure that will be an engaging watch for all ages. Aliens Abducted My Parents does a good job of mixing childish humor for the kiddos with older comedy for older audiences. The movie does not lean too far in any direction. It is genuinely funny, but also filled with sweet and tender moments that do not overstay their welcome. Nothing ever seems inaccessible to anyone.

The characters are great with Calvin being a sympathetic lead audiences will care for. Itsy is becoming a woman and trying to move forward with her life. Watching her grow is much of the charm. The supporting cast is also strong. Though everyone plays into genre tropes, each is well done. Standouts include Itsy’s younger brother Evan (Kenneth Cummins) and ambitious classmate Heather (Landry Townsend). Even in its most predictable moments, things never get boring.

Aliens Abducted My Parents and Now I Feel Kinda Left Out follows a familiar route, but this is part of the allure. There is a nostalgic quality to the storytelling. When it does introduce a twist, it is an emotional one that adds to Cavin’s character and Itsy’s development. It is a heartwarming film that will make for great regular family viewings.
